178 The ECOWAS Court of Justice has dismissed former Chief Justice Gertrude Torkonoo’s application seeking temporary prohibition orders to halt the work of the committee that investigated her removal from office. The Court also rejected a preliminary objection from the Government of Ghana, which argued that the regional court lacked jurisdiction to hear the case. […]

Stanbic Bank hands over ICT centre to Ledzokuku Schools
266 The management of the Stanbic Bank Ghana has handed over a renovated and refurbished ICT centre to the Ledzokuku Southern Cluster of schools at a special ceremony in Accra. Aside from the renovation, the bank provided 30 computers, 5 Laptops, one Projector, one Projector screen, two stabilisers, two air conditioners, and 40 swivel chairs, […]
MTN GHANA LAUNCHES BIODEGRADABLE SIM CARDS IN A DRIVE TOWARD SUSTAINABILITY
229 MTN Ghana has achieved a key step in environmental sustainability with the introduction of biodegradable SIM cards. The biodegradable SIM card was announced during the launch of MTN Ghana’s 2025 Sustainability Week at the MTN House, in Accra.
